Sep 7, 2021 · Fox Farms doesn’t have a Nutrient schedule for Autos. Brand new FF soil is good up to 6 weeks before you add any nutrients. You will want to start about 1/4 of the dose listed. As they mature you will bump it up slowly. If it takes 7 days for your soil to dry up you are using to much. How To Use: For seedlings use 1/2 tsp (2.5 mL) per gallon (4 L) of water once per week. For established plants use 3 tsp (15 mL) per gallon (4 L) of water once per week during the vegetative cycle. FoxFarm Grow Big Liquid Plant Food 6-4-4 rates for every watering 1 teaspoon per gallon, for heavy feeding 2-3 teaspoons per gallon every two weeks and for foliar feeding 1/2-1 teaspoon per gallon. Use a pump sprayer and apply to both sides of leaves. This Bundle Includes: Fox Farm Big Bloom 16oz Bottle (1), Fox Farm Grow Big 16oz Bottle (1) , Fox Farm Tiger Bloom 16oz Bottle (1), Twin Canaries Chart (3) This bundle contains 3 items (may ship separately)Instagram:https://instagram. john from 90 day fiancepitt county nc jail bookingschi chi brown kountry waynehoobly baltimore Fox Farms ppm amounts are based on 700 scale. EC of 3300 is 3.3 X 700 = 2310 ppm. The 500 scale is more common around here (US). When a ppm number is given, for example 1200 during flower, this converts to EC of 2.4. Follow the Feeding Schedule and not the bottle.
